The Extras Are the Main Reason To Get This.......2006-03-11
I own several Donna Summer compilations, not so much because I relish having several copies of the same song, but because each one has something that the others do not. For example; the oldest Summer compilation I have ( a European import released in the very late '80s ) is the ONLY one to this day that has the full length version of "State Of Independece" free of the annoying, damaged tape section that muffles parts in the middle of the song ( If you own any of the other compilations, and are not sure what I'm talking about, listen to the song with headphones on. About the time Donna starts singing " Sounds like a Signal from you..." you'll hear noticeable muffling in one channel for much of that section. An appalling defect on so many releases from a major label ).
This release is unique as, to my knowledge, it is the only official major label Donna Summer release to include the legendary Patrick Cowley megamix of "I Feel Love" - a staggering 15 minute mix. This version is incredible when you consider that it was produced and hand-edited ( no digital tools back then ) by the late Cowley, who played all of the synthesizer overdubs, in his home studio in 1979. Previously only available as either an acetate bootleg, or on the defunct, DJ only subscription service "Disconet", this CD version has been remastered to the best possible sound from the available source. Considering the original "I Feel Love" parts were, no doubt, recorded from vinyl to tape when Cowley produced this mix, it sounds very good. This mix alone is the best reason to get this collection.
As to the main disc, you've heard it all before, and in longer versions. Most of the tracks on this disc are the shortened radio edits, and only of interest to the casual listener.
For the best overall collection, my recommendation would be the 2004 release "Gold", which not only contains the full length album versions of most tracks, but includes several glaring omissions left off of the older, very similar "Anthology".
However I still say that this release is worth buying, if only for the contents of the bonus disc, which contains some decent newer material, as well as the 12" version of "Love To Love You Baby" and the aforementioned, very rare mix of "I Feel Love"
Much better than the US version.......2005-04-02
The tracklisting here is exactly the same as the UK & Mexican versions of this album. I checked the American CD before buying this and I certainly came into conclusion that this is the best choice. Why? First of all, it includes the long version of Love To Love You Baby, which, as far as I know it's only included in the album of the same name, as well as the Casablanca Story box (and recently the import title "The Ultimate Collection"). The thing is that the above mentioned are expensive and/or hard to find. So this would represent the most affordable and convenient choice.
You also the get the full version of "On the Radio" which is another hard to find.
And last, but not least, you get the Single Version of "Theme From the Deep (Down Deep Inside)" as well as "Dinner with Gershwin".

When I slipped "Carol: A Christmas Journey" into my CD player, I expected to hear a collection of the usual Christmas pieces and carols with Zola Van's inspired solo piano interpretation. She had told me that this album was going to be different, and different it is! What sets "Carol" apart from other collections is the darkness and moodiness of the album. At first, it seemed almost bleak, but the more I listen, the more I hear the hope and anticipation in the music. Most of the carols are extremely old, going as far back as the twelfth century, and come from various European countries and traditions (one is Indian/Canadian). Van really did her homework on this album, researching the origins of the music as she collected the songs, and writing a short history of each piece in the liner notes. With all of the Christmas music I listen to and teach, I was amazed that I was familiar with only a small number of the carols, and because the collection is so unusual, I would think it would be easy to listen to it year-round without feeling silly about playing a Christmas album in, say, April while you're preparing your taxes!
The three familiar carols are "Coventry Carol," "Bring a Torch Jeanette, Isabella," and "Silent Night," all played lovingly true to the originals, but with fresh interpretations. "A Virgin Most Pure," is a hauntingly beautiful carol that tells of the prophecy and of three journeys to Bethlehem. Van's use of heavy chords in the deep bass of the piano accentuates the mystery and darkness of many of the pieces, this one included. "Children's Song of the Nativity" is a bit lighter, full of innocence and questions about traveling to Bethlehem - how far is it? what will we do when we get there? - a very sweet vignette. My favorite track is probably the darkest one of all, "Huron Carol". The words come from Huron droning, and were set to an Indian/Canadian tune by a Jesuit missionary who taught the Huron and Wendot in a wilderness outpost in Quebec. Van does an exquisite job with this piece - to the point that you can almost feel the chilling winds blowing through it. "The Boar's Head Carol" is a bit lighter and more festive. "The Dutch Carol" comes from about 1599, and is delicate, melancholy,and very beautiful. "Ding Dong Merrily on High" is probably the most upbeat piece - a dance that servants and peasants would perform for their employers' entertainment.
A very unusual collection of holiday music, "Carol" is certainly an antidote for too much Santa Claus. It makes you realize how far back our holiday traditions go, and the vastly different ways in which Christ's birth has been celebrated over the centuries. Historically, this is a fascinating collection - I learned so much from the liner notes. Musically, it is a spiritual and introspective journey to hear these haunting melodies played with such care and emotion. Zola Van has done an outstanding job with this album. Just be aware that this is not a happy-go-lucky album of "Jingle Bells" and "Santa Claus is Coming to Town."
